Understanding the Visa Process

Navigating the UK visa process can seem complex, but with the right information, it can be a smooth transition. Understanding the visa requirements, application procedures, and important deadlines is crucial for a hassle-free start to your academic journey.

Visa Requirements for International Students

Before applying for a UK student visa, familiarize yourself with the requirements. Ensure you have a valid passport, a confirmed place at a recognized educational institution, sufficient funds to cover your tuition fees and living expenses, and proof of English language proficiency.

Applying for a Student Visa

The application process for a UK student visa involves several steps. You will need to complete an online application, pay the necessary fees, and provide supporting documents. These documents may include your acceptance letter, financial statements, and evidence of your English language proficiency.

Important Deadlines and Timelines

Be aware of the deadlines and timelines associated with the visa process. It is important to submit your visa application well in advance to allow for any potential delays. Stay updated with the UK Visas and Immigration website for the most accurate and up-to-date information.

Exploring Accommodation Options

Deciding where to live during your studies is a crucial aspect of your overall experience. The UK offers a range of accommodation options, including university halls of residence, private rentals, and homestays. Understanding the pros and cons of each option will help you make an informed decision.

University Halls of Residence

Living in university halls of residence is a popular choice among students, especially in their first year. These halls provide a supportive and inclusive community, allowing you to make friends easily. They also offer convenient access to campus facilities and are often located within walking distance of your lectures.

Private Rentals

If you prefer more independence and privacy, private rentals can be a suitable option. You can choose to rent a flat or a house either alone or with fellow students. Private rentals offer more flexibility in terms of location and amenities, but they may require more research and paperwork.

Homestays

Another option is to stay with a host family through a homestay program. This provides a unique opportunity to experience British culture firsthand and have a supportive environment during your studies. Homestays can be particularly beneficial for international students looking to improve their English language skills.

Considerations for Choosing Accommodation

When choosing accommodation, consider factors such as cost, proximity to your university, available amenities, and the overall atmosphere. Take the time to visit different accommodation options, attend open days, and seek advice from current students to make an informed decision.

Health and Well-being Support

Your health and well-being are essential for a successful academic journey. The UK offers a range of support services to ensure you have access to the care and resources you need to thrive during your studies.

Healthcare Services for Students

As an international student, you may be eligible for free or discounted healthcare services through the National Health Service (NHS). Register with a local doctor (GP) to access medical care when needed. Familiarize yourself with the health services available on campus and take advantage of any counseling or mental health support offered.
